The Mechanics of Mt Pelerin's Crypto IBAN

Mt Pelerin's Crypto IBAN operates as a hybrid financial tool, enabling users to create a personal IBAN denominated in euros or Swiss francs and

such as Ledger, Trezor, or MetaMask. This integration allows users to receive fiat bank transfers directly into their crypto wallets, with (or vice versa) based on user preferences. Crucially, the service across 15 blockchains, offering flexibility for investors to manage diverse digital asset portfolios.

The platform's design emphasizes self-custody, a core principle of DeFi, while leveraging the familiarity and accessibility of TradFi systems. For instance, users can send crypto-based bank transfers to any recipient, with

to the recipient. This dual-layer approach reduces friction for traditional investors hesitant to navigate blockchain's technical complexities while preserving the autonomy and security of decentralized systems.

Bridging DeFi and TradFi: A New Paradigm for Investors

The Crypto IBAN's significance lies in its ability to harmonize the strengths of DeFi and TradFi. Traditional banking systems offer regulatory clarity, cross-border efficiency, and institutional trust, while DeFi provides programmable money, composability, and self-custody. By merging these attributes, Mt Pelerin's solution addresses critical pain points for investors, such as liquidity constraints and interoperability barriers.
